#56650c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#56650c is composed of 33.7% red, 39.6%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 88.1% yellow and 60.4% black. It has a hue angle of 70.1 degrees, a saturation of 78.8% and a lightness of 22.2%. #56650c color hex could be obtained by blending #acca18 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

● #56650c color description : Very dark yellow [Olive tone].
#56650c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#56650c has RGB values of R:86, G:101, B:12 and CMYK values of C:0.15, M:0, Y:0.88, K:0.6. Its decimal value is 5661964.
